A neutral density filter (also known as an ND filter) can help to diminish increased light on the water. An ND filter reduces the intensity of light while still preserving colour — an essential feature for any photographer who shoots outdoors. A polarising filter or circular polariser, works ...

The weather conditions will primarily affect the spread of light, but also the apparent contrast in the scene and the colour temperature of the light. The characteristics of clouds and their relationship with the light can have a huge impact on the colours you are able to capture. The ...
